FG08 ZBC is a 2008 Citroen Dispatch in White with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2008 Citroen Dispatch models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.0% with a typical mileage of 102,636 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Citroen Dispatch f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,685 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FG08 ZBC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en Dispatch typ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 18 years old, this Citroen Dispatch is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
